随着移动设备的普及和用户对网页体验要求的不断提升,传统的位图图像格式在响应式设计中逐渐暴露出诸多局限。尤其是在高分辨率屏幕日益主流的今天,PNG、JPG等固定像素的图像容易出现模糊或失真问题,同时文件体积大也拖慢了页面加载速度。这促使开发者们开始寻求更高效、更灵活的图像解决方案。正是在这样的背景下,SVG(可缩放矢量图形)技术脱颖而出,成为现代网页设计中不可或缺的核心工具之一。作为一种基于XML的矢量图像格式,SVG不仅支持无限缩放而不失真,还具备文件体积小、易于编辑与动态控制等优势,尤其适合用于图标、徽标、图表以及复杂的界面元素。
SVG的核心优势:轻量化与高适应性
相较于位图,SVG的最大优势在于其本质上的“可缩放性”。无论是在手机、平板还是4K显示器上,SVG都能保持清晰锐利的视觉效果,无需为不同设备准备多套图像资源。这一特性使其在响应式网页设计中具有天然优势。此外,由于SVG是文本格式,其代码本身可以被压缩、优化,并通过CSS进行样式控制,使得整体页面性能得到显著提升。例如,在一个包含大量图标的应用中,使用内联嵌入的SVG而非外部图片,通常能将加载时间减少30%以上。这种性能优化不仅提升了用户体验,也间接增强了搜索引擎对网页内容的抓取效率,有利于网站在搜索结果中的排名表现。
实际应用场景:从图标到交互式图表
目前,主流网站和Web应用普遍采用SVG来呈现各类图形元素。无论是品牌标志、导航菜单中的图标,还是数据可视化图表,都可以通过SVG实现动态渲染与交互功能。比如,一些金融类平台利用SVG绘制实时动态折线图,结合JavaScript实现流畅的数据更新动画;电商网站则通过可变色的SVG图标实现主题切换,而无需额外下载图片资源。这些实践充分展示了SVG在提升视觉表现力与交互灵活性方面的强大能力。然而,仍有不少开发者在实际操作中存在误区,如直接将未压缩的SVG代码插入页面,或滥用外部引用导致请求延迟,反而削弱了原本应带来的性能优势。

常见问题与优化策略
为了充分发挥SVG的价值,必须关注其使用过程中的细节优化。首先,建议使用构建工具(如Webpack、Gulp)对SVG代码进行自动压缩和清理,移除注释、冗余属性及不必要的命名空间。其次,在嵌入方式上,对于少量且频繁使用的图标,推荐采用内联方式(inline SVG),这样可以避免额外的HTTP请求,并便于通过CSS或JS进行样式动态控制。而对于数量较多的图标,则可考虑使用SVG Sprite技术,将多个图标合并为一个文件,按需调用。此外,合理运用CSS类名与伪类选择器,能够实现悬停、点击等状态变化,让图形具备真正的交互能力。这些技巧不仅能提升开发效率,还能确保在不同浏览器和设备上的一致性表现。
未来趋势:推动Web设计向智能化演进
随着Web标准的持续演进,SVG的应用边界正在不断扩展。它不再局限于静态图像展示,而是逐步融入到更复杂的前端框架中,成为构建自适应、可访问性更强的用户界面的重要组成部分。例如,借助Web Components与SVG结合,开发者可以封装出高度复用的图形组件,支持跨项目共享。同时,由于SVG内容是文本形式,搜索引擎更容易解析其中的语义信息,有助于提升网页的可发现性。长远来看,SVG的普及将进一步推动Web设计走向轻量化、模块化和智能化,为无障碍访问、多端适配以及AI辅助设计提供坚实的技术基础。
在实际项目落地过程中,我们始终坚持以用户需求为核心,深入理解每一个设计细节背后的业务逻辑。无论是企业官网的视觉升级,还是H5页面中的动态图形呈现,我们都注重将SVG技术与用户体验深度融合,确保每一处视觉表达既美观又高效。凭借多年积累的前端开发经验与对行业趋势的敏锐洞察,我们已成功为多家企业提供定制化的图形解决方案,帮助客户实现页面性能优化与品牌形象提升。若您正在寻找专业的技术支持,欢迎随时联系我们的团队,17723342546


